About Trauma & Resiliency Resources

TRR is dedicated to assisting military veterans and first responders who face challenges from service-related traumatic experiences, with a mission to end veteran and active-duty military suicides. They offer innovative programs such as the award-winning Warrior Camp, which provides intensive support for moral injury and PTSD, achieving a remarkable 99.4% survival rate. TRR also conducts training for professionals in the field, focusing on Military Moral Injury and suicide prevention.
